Thrissur, April 22 (IANS) The Kerala government on Wednesday ordered a judicial inquiry into the deadly fireworks accident at Mundathikkode in Thrissur, even as it announced a compensation package for the victims and their families.The decision was taken at a Cabinet meeting, with Revenue Minister K. Rajan stating that the incident would also be declared a state-specific disaster.The probe team will be headed by Justice (retired) C.N. Ramachandran Nair.Addressing the media soon after the cabinet…
